Understanding the Role of an Online Cannabis Doctor
In recent years, access to medical cannabis has expanded significantly, with digital technology playing a pivotal role. An online cannabis doctor is a licensed medical professional who evaluates patients via telehealth platforms to determine eligibility for medical cannabis treatment. This approach allows patients to receive prescriptions or referrals without an in-person visit, making cannabis healthcare more accessible, especially for those with mobility challenges or living in remote areas.
Medical cannabis has been recognized for its potential in treating chronic pain, anxiety, epilepsy, and other conditions. According to a 2023 study published in the Journal of Cannabis Research, telemedicine consultations for cannabis treatment have increased by over 50% in the past two years, reflecting a shift toward more flexible healthcare delivery methods.
Benefits of Consulting an Online Cannabis Physician
One of the primary advantages of using an online cannabis doctor is convenience. Patients can schedule appointments from home, reducing barriers such as transportation, wait times, and location constraints. Moreover, virtual consultations often provide quicker access to evaluations and documentation required for legal cannabis use.
Another benefit is privacy. Discussing sensitive health issues related to cannabis can sometimes feel uncomfortable in traditional clinical settings. Virtual platforms offer discretion and comfort, encouraging more open and honest communication between patient and doctor.
From a clinical perspective, many online cannabis specialists have extensive experience with cannabinoid-based therapies. This expertise ensures patient safety through careful assessment, dosage recommendations, and monitoring of potential side effects.

Legal and Ethical Considerations in Virtual Cannabis Prescriptions
While online cannabis consultations offer numerous advantages, compliance with regional laws remains paramount. Regulations regarding medical cannabis prescriptions vary widely by jurisdiction, affecting how doctors can issue certifications or recommendations remotely.
Healthcare providers must verify patient identity and medical history rigorously to prevent misuse or diversion of cannabis products. Ethical standards also require transparent communication about potential benefits and limitations of cannabis therapy.
Patients should ensure that the online cannabis doctor they consult is licensed and operates within the legal framework of their state or country. Proper documentation from these consultations is essential for accessing licensed cannabis dispensaries or obtaining insurance coverage where applicable.
